On Mon, 24 Aug 1998, Tony Schonfeld wrote:
> and write in this file by example: *@*toto.com tony@schonfeld.easynet.fr
> any idea ???
YOu have the format of the file wrong. It should be:
.toto.com local:tony@schonfeld.easynet.fr
^--note the leading dot.
